About this set
These flashcards help you build Italian vocabulary for everyday injury situations. Seeing an image and hearing the word helps your brain connect the Italian word with its English counterpart. You can study at your pace, then review until the terms feel familiar. You may encounter words like cut, bruise, and fracture while you study. Practicing them with short, repeated review can help you recognize them in real conversations and read them more confidently. Flip between Italian and English as you learn, then focus on the side you need most. With picture and audio support, memorizing words about common injuries becomes easier to practice whenever you have a few minutes.
